As a
Senior Project Manager at JLL, you will hold a critical position within our
PacWest Team and will be directly responsible for leading and delivering challenging projects for a financial services client. You will utilize your expertise and skills to oversee projects and ensure the successful delivery of
Corporate Interior projects ranging in size from
$1M to $30M+. Your str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and proficiency in project management will be instrumental in driving project success.
Key Accountabilities - Manage and oversee all PHASES / aspects of projects, including strategy, programming, design, schedule, entitlements, bidding, procurement, permitting, execution and close out.
- Develop high level estimates and schedules as part of the overall strategy and business case. incorporating benchmarking tools & vendor quotes General Contractor costs, Design, AV, IT, Security, FFE, Move Management
- Prepare project updates, identifying and communicating risks early, while providing solutions to meet client driven schedule and budget.
- Collaborate with internal teams and stakeholders to ensure projects are completed on time, within budget, and meet quality standards.
- Proficient at reading construction plans, finding potential areas of concern or hidden costs prior to GC contract execution in some cases.
RELATIONSHIP MANAGEMENT | CLIENT SERVICE - Maintain strong working relationships with key stakeholders [location strategy, program managers, global real estate managers, etc.]
- Insure leadership is fully and accurately informed of all project issues.
- Build and maintain positive working relationships with all stakeholders and vendors.
- Monitor and manage vendor and project team performance to ensure compliance with contractual requirements, regulatory entities, and client expectations.
- Conduct meetings across timezones with key stakeholders and vendor
PROJECT EXECUTION - Act as the primary contact with the client throughout the duration of the project; programming through construction close out.
- Collaborate with various stakeholders to define project objectives, scope, and deliverables, ensuring they are aligned with clients' goals and expectations.
- Develop Master Project schedules and manage project performance against schedules, scheduled milestones and critical path items on multiple projects.
- Develop a detailed project budget based on historical and market data and clearly defined set of budget assumptions.
- Guide the client and team through the design implementation process including conceptual, schematic, design development, construction documentation and signoff.
- Facilitate initiation of all critical project meetings and coordination exercises with internal staff, key stakeholders and external users to ensure responsibilities are efficiently, accurately and effectively communicated and understood by all concerned.
- Coordinate any necessary due diligence efforts on behalf of the internal team, project partners, clients and/or end users, maintaining and delivering all appropriate documentation.
- Prepare RFPs needed for design and contractor services as well as manage the overall vendor selection process.
- Develop and implement project management strategies and methodologies, leveraging more innovative ways of working to enhance efficiency and productivity while delivering a successful project.
